Nehal J Wani 03e0e79e07 net-dhcp-leases: Implement the public APIs
Introduce 3 new APIs, virNetworkGetDHCPLeases, virNetworkGetDHCPLeasesForMAC
and virNetworkDHCPLeaseFree.

* virNetworkGetDHCPLeases: returns the dhcp leases information for a given
     virtual network.

  For DHCPv4, the information returned:
  - Network Interface Name
  - Expiry Time
  - MAC address
  - IAID (NULL)
  - IPv4 address (with type and prefix)
  - Hostname (can be NULL)
  - Client ID (can be NULL)

  For DHCPv6, the information returned:
  - Network Interface Name
  - Expiry Time
  - MAC address
  - IAID (can be NULL, only in rare cases)
  - IPv6 address (with type and prefix)
  - Hostname (can be NULL)
  - Client DUID

  Note: @mac, @iaid, @ipaddr, @clientid are in ASCII form, not raw bytes.
  Note: @expirytime can 0, in case the lease is for infinite time.

* virNetworkGetDHCPLeasesForMAC: returns the dhcp leases information for a
     given virtual network and specified MAC Address.

* virNetworkDHCPLeaseFree: allows the upper layer application to free the
     network interface object conveniently.

There is no support for flags, so user is expected to pass 0 for
both the APIs.

include/libvirt/libvirt.h.in:
  * Define virNetworkGetDHCPLeases
  * Define virNetworkGetDHCPLeasesForMAC
  * Define virNetworkDHCPLeaseFree

src/driver.h:
  * Define networkGetDHCPLeases
  * Define networkGetDHCPLeasesForMAC

src/libvirt.c:
  * Implement virNetworkGetDHCPLeases
  * Implement virNetworkGetDHCPLeasesForMAC
  * Implement virNetworkDHCPLeaseFree

src/libvirt_public.syms:
  * Export the new symbols
